Dear $deity, this is terrible news. While it might sound good that other DE's can run on XMir, it only cements the existence of X for years to come.
Canonical has already told the world that their future is Unity + Mir. The other *buntu flavours are welcome to keep running on an Ubuntu base and Canonical has indicated they will help these flavours where possible, but these projects will need to do their own heavy lifting to be able to run on that Ubuntu base. Running the flavour DE's on XMir might be solution enough for Canonical. Hey, it runs, what more do you want?
Since most upstream DE's have already indicated that they aren't feeling much for implementing a Mir back-end, this means that the lowest common denominator will be X. So these DE's will probably have to keep around full X compatibility for years to come or otherwise be accused of trying to kill the *buntu flavours.
So the world will keep writing to X, because both Mir and Wayland can handle that between them. It looks like the ideal of getting a next gen graphics stack is being overruled by X with a vengeance.
